The Pixel 8a has been showcased in four colour options before its official release in about a month's time. Based on new leaked render images, Google plans to sell its Pixel 7a in light blue, beige, black and light green colours, all with matte and textured back panels.

Plenty has been said about the Pixel 8a in the last few weeks. Most recently, Google itself appeared to reveal the handset in a Google Fi Wireless advert. Subsequently, new hands-on photos of the same device surfaced online, details of which we have covered separately. Now, Android Headlines has shared official-looking Pixel 8a render images, including a previously unseen green option dubbed 'Mint'.
If the images below are accurate, then it would suggest that Google is planning to offer its next mid-range smartphone in more vibrant colour options than its recent Pixel and Pixel A series generations. Additionally, the images that Android Headlines has provided reinforce that the Pixel 8a has comparatively thick display bezels, which leaked hands-on images also showed.
